The Ins And Outs Of DMR Tier 2

Digital Mobile Radio (DMR) technology has revolutionized the way communications are conducted in various industries DMR Tier 2 is a specific protocol within the DMR standard that offers a wide range of features and capabilities for users In this article, we will delve into the world of DMR Tier 2 and explore its benefits, applications, and implementation.

DMR Tier 2 is a digital voice and data protocol that is designed for conventional two-way radio systems It operates in the 403-470 MHz frequency band and utilizes Time Division Multiple Access (TDMA) technology to transmit and receive voice and data packets DMR Tier 2 offers a higher level of efficiency and reliability compared to analog systems, making it ideal for organizations that require secure and seamless communication among their workforce.

One of the key features of DMR Tier 2 is its ability to support both voice and data transmissions simultaneously This allows users to send text messages, GPS coordinates, and other types of data alongside voice communications, enhancing the overall efficiency and productivity of the system Additionally, DMR Tier 2 offers advanced encryption capabilities to ensure secure communication and protect sensitive information from unauthorized access.

Another benefit of DMR Tier 2 is its scalability and flexibility The protocol can support a large number of users and channels, making it suitable for organizations of all sizes Whether you’re a small business looking for a cost-effective communication solution or a large enterprise with complex operational requirements, DMR Tier 2 can be customized to meet your specific needs In addition, DMR Tier 2 is compatible with existing analog systems, allowing organizations to transition to digital technology gradually without disrupting their current operations.
